Jan 31, 2010 - 12:32 AM NEWARK, N.J. (AP) -- Sammy Schickel scored a career-high 18 points and New Jersey Institute of Technology dominated Utah Valley 71-46 on Saturday.The Highlanders (7-13, 2-2 Great West Conference) jumped out to a 40-18 halftime lead en route to winning two games in a row for only the second time this season.
Schickel was 7-for-10 from the field and 4-for-6 from 3-point range. Chris Flores added 16 points, five rebounds, five assists and four steals for NJIT, which shot 54 percent from the field (27-for-50) compared to 28.3 percent (13-for-46) for the Wolverines.
Utah Valley (9-12, 2-3) was 3-for-24 from the field in the first half.
Aaron England, who came off the bench for the Wolverines, scored all 12 of his points in the second half, connecting on 4 of 5 3-point attempts. Jordan Swarbrick added 10 for Utah Valley, which lost to NJIT for the first time in seven contests.
